A weekend of holiday happenings, right at your fingertips




If you're looking for something to do this weekend to brighten your holiday spirit, following is a list of shows and events around the Midcoast for Dec. 7-9.
Looking for a book to curl up with by the fire this weekend? Head over to the Belfast Free Library holiday book sale and peruse the gently used titles, for yourself or for holiday giving. The sale is Friday, from noon to 6 p.m. and Saturday from 10 a.m. to 1:30 p.m. FMI: Holiday Book Sale.
If you're feeling hungry, thirsty and shoppy, the Good Kettle in hosting a holiday wine tasting Friday from 4:30 to 7 p.m., and Aarhus Gallery will have a chocolate tasting, music and Maine-made crafts and gifts Friday from 5 to 8 p.m. Waterfall Arts is the place for the HANDMADE Art+Craft Show from 5 to 8 p.m. FMI: Holiday Wine Tasting, Chocolate-Art-Music and HANDMADE Art+Craft.
The Thomaston Historical Society holds its annual fundraiser this weekend at the Capt. Samuel Watts House on Knox Street. Friday will include a preview reception, from 5 to 7 p.m., and Saturday is the open house, from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. A silent auction will be ongoing both days. FMI: Home for the Holidays.
For the art set, there is the Arts in Rockland silent auction at Yvette Torres Fine Art during the First Friday Art Walk from 5 to 8 p.m. and a celebration of the holidays as part of the final First Friday Belfast Art Walk of the season will be at High Street Studio & Gallery from 5:30 to 8 p.m. FMI: First Friday Art Rockland and First Friday Art Belfast.
Want to see a holiday movie or theater production? The Friends of Thomaston Public Library present a free showing of "A Christmas Without Snow" Friday at 6:30 p.m. Searsport high school and middle school students are staging "Nightmare Before Christmas" Friday and Saturday at 7 p.m. and Belfast Maskers are bringing "Three Wise Men of Spider Creek" to Belfast Friday and Saturday at 7 p.m. FMI: Christmas Without Snow, Nightmare Before Christmas and Three Wise Men.
Newcastle is an hour from Belfast and 35-40 minutes from Rockland and Camden, but for fans of chamber choirs and holiday music, the St. Cecilia Chamber Choir concert Friday night at 7:30 should do just fine. In addition to carols and anthems, there will be poetry and scripture readings, and a special candle lighting ceremony. FMI: St. Cecilia Chamber Choir.
Saturday morning in Lincolnville, from 9 to noon, the Community Library hosts the annual holiday market in Lincolnville Center. Locally made crafts, photography, produce, baked goods, maple syrup and more will be on sale. FMI: Holiday Market.
Too busy to wrap your gifts? The Camden and Belfast Rotary Interact students and P.A.W.S. staff will be on hand at Loyal Biscuit in both communities with plenty of tape, paper and bows Saturday from 11 a.m. to 3 p.m. Proceeds benefit P.A.W.S. Adoption Center. FMI: Gift Wrapping.
Head out to Union town Saturday and Sunday for the Sweetgrass Farm Winery & Distillery's annual Holiday Bazaar, from 11 a.m. to 5 p.m. Local food for tasting and pairing with wines and spirits, as well as offerings from local craft artisans. FMI: Union Holiday Bazaar.
Northern Solstice Alpaca Farm in Unity is offering holiday fun with their herd, including tours, demonstrations, hot cider, alpaca cookies and more. The open house is Saturday and Sunday from 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. FMI: Northern Solstice Alpacas.
Saturday at dusk is the beginning of Hanukkah, and the Adas Yoshuron Synagogue in Rockland will host its annual Community Chanukah Party at Watts Hall in Thomaston from 5 to 9 p.m. Singing, dancing, and a hot supper, along with a menorah lighting with Rabbi Margalit. FMI: Community Chanukah Party.
Who knew Santa could skate? Well he does, and he will Saturday night at MRC during the Staking Association of Maine's Celebration on Ice from 5 to 7 p.m. FMI: Celebration on Ice.
There will be music and singing at the Rockland Public Library Sunday at 3 p.m., when pianist Sjourner Hodges and and banjo player Peter Proeller lead a Holiday Sing-Along. Refreshments provided, but bring a cushion to sit on as seating is limited. FMI: Holiday Sing-Along.
